междуприостановитьибодрствующиймоя система, конечно, теряет соединение wlan. Затем, как только она выходит из спящего режима, notwork-manager
она пытается восстановить соединение. Все работает нормально, я думаю
НО: сделать то же самое на моей системе Win-8 с двойной загрузкой гораздо быстрее (WLAN + с ним интернет появляется мгновенно <1 секунды), на моем Ubuntu это занимает 10+ секунд или больше.
Какой может быть способ проверить наличие проблем в Network-Manager? или любой другой способ «ускорить его» (это должно быть возможно, поскольку даже Win8 это делает!)
обновлять
ищу пробел, /var/log/syslog
я уже вижу «огромный» (по крайней мере раздражающий 4-секундный разрыв между ними (посмотрите сами):
18 марта 08:52:22 freak NetworkManager[1428]: (wlan0): состояние интерфейса запрашивающего устройства: отключен -> сканирование 18 марта 08:52:26 freak wpa_supplicant[1717]: Попытка аутентификации с помощью c0:25:06:c6:b4:fe (SSID='mywlan_essid' freq=2472 МГц)
кто такой медлительный?
решение1
У меня точно такая же проблема, хотя зазор составляет 10 секунд.
Sep 12 13:38:28 jumbo NetworkManager[1139]: <info> (wlan2): supplicant interface state: disconnected -> scanning
Sep 12 13:38:38 jumbo wpa_supplicant[1715]: wlan2: Trying to associate with 00:15:c7:29:86:81 (SSID='MILANO' freq=2412 MHz)
К сожалению, мне не удалось найти никакой документации о различных состояниях интерфейса, поэтому я могу только догадываться, что означает состояние «сканирования»: ваш компьютер прослушивает другие точки доступа с тем же SSID и подключается к точке доступа с наилучшим качеством сигнала.
Поэтому я считаю, что эта проблема может быть решена, если мы сможем установить статическую запись и таким образом контролировать, к какой точке доступа должен подключаться ваш компьютер, это, по крайней мере, было бы решением для вашего рабочего места / дома и т. д. Насколько мне известно, nmcli сейчас не предлагает такой возможности, так как вы можете только указать, к какому SSID вы хотите подключиться. Это можно написать скрипт и использовать как cronjob:
sudo nmcli device wifi connect "${SSID}" iface "${iface}"
Другое решение могло бы изменить продолжительность этого раздражающего перерыва на гораздо меньшее значение, но я сомневаюсь, что это значение можно настроить прямо сейчас.